Spring has (not quite) sprung...
We're completely ready for spring to do its thing - and when it does, what a show! We've planted over 400 tulip, hyacinth, daffodil and crocus bulbs, as well as a large assortment of perennials and roses that keep the place in flowers from late March to early October.
The weather hasn't broken yet, but here are some photos from last year's spring flower display:
Here's the house in springtime, with the heirloom purple iris in full bloom:
And a closer shot of the iris:
There are literally hundreds of tulips spread across the spring season. Here's a patch of beautiful species tulips, native to Turkey, and early to bloom - when the temperatures have just barely cracked 50:
A little later, we'll have beautiful peonies that smell divine - we can't wait til May!
